Output 84662b4fa07eafbf090b1527044a8071e3cd2c967cee182ed90a8d4a4eeb76ed:1

value
646500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f25353a80f24f399209ba391139356b4e89401bc OP_EQUAL
address
3PnKGcWk6M6471GNgpgjYsenBa9vWW3bSX
transaction
84662b4fa07eafbf090b1527044a8071e3cd2c967cee182ed90a8d4a4eeb76ed
spent
true